Movie Overview: Painted Fire
| Movie | Painted Fire |
| Release Year | 2002 |
| Director | Im Kwon-taek |
| Genre | Drama / History |
| Runtime | 120 minutes |
| Language | KO |

Cast & Character Study
The performances in Painted Fire are led by Choi Min-sik . The supporting cast, including Kim Yeo-jin and Ahn Sung-ki , provides the necessary layers to the central narrative.
